#2d5e9c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d5e9c is composed of 17.6% red, 36.9%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.2% cyan, 39.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 213.5 degrees, a saturation of 55.2% and a lightness of 39.4%. #2d5e9c color hex could be obtained by blending #5abcff with #000039.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#2d5e9c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2d5e9c has RGB values of R:45, G:94,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.4,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 2973340.

Shades and Tints of #2d5e9c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010204 is the darkest color, while #f4f7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d5e9c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636466 is the less saturated color, while #0659c3 is the most saturated one.
